Position Summary:
Reporting to the Operations Manager, the Peer Support Worker utilizes a client-centered, recovery-oriented, mental health service delivery model. Using the principles of client-centered care within the context of an interdisciplinary team approach, the Peer Support Worker will advocate, support clients with chronic mental illness and connect clients to resources within the community. The Peer Support Worker complies with the Occupational Health and Safety Standards for the hospital and is proactive in promoting a safe work environment.
Qualifications:
1-2 years of related experience in psychiatry - preferred
Knowledge of the recovery process and the ability to facilitate recovery using established standardized mental health processes
A valid driver’s license is required as some driving and/or transportation of clients may be required
Knowledge of local support groups and community resources
Ability to assist clients in recognizing and developing coping mechanisms to deal with symptoms of mental illness, and social stigma
Experience in developing treatment plans based on each clients identified goals an asset
Ability to work within a collaborative team environment
Excellent communication skills; Proficiency in French language is an asset
Education and/or Certification:
Psychology or Social Services degree – preferred
